Ingredients for Blackberry Lemonade Pie

  1. 1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s: These provide a wonderfully sweet and crumbly crust, offering the perfect base for your pie.
  2. 1/2 cup sugar: Adds a touch of sweetness to the crust while enhancing the overall taste.
  3. 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ted: This binds the crumbs together for an irresistible texture.
  4. 1 can (14 ounces) sweetened condensed milk: Creates a rich, creamy filling that balances beautifully with the tartness of lemon.
  5. 1/2 cup fresh lemon juice: Infuses a refreshing and zesty flavor into the pie.
  6. 1 tablespoon lemon zest: Adds brightness and enhances the lemon flavors.
  7. 1/2 cup blackberry jam: Provides pockets of sweetness and vibrant color in the pie.
  8. Fresh blackberries for garnish (optional): These add a gorgeous visual appeal and a pop of flavor on top.

Step-by-Step Directions

  1. Prepare the Crust: In a medium b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s, sugar, and melted butter. Stir until the mixture resembles wet sand. Press this mixture firmly into the bottom and up the sides of a 9-inch pie pan to form a sturdy crust.

  2. Make the Filling: In a separate bowl, whisk together the sweetened condensed milk, fresh lemon juice, and lemon zest. Continue whisking until the mixture becomes smooth and creamy, ensuring every flavor is perfectly blended.

  3. Combine and Swirl: Pour the luscious lemon filling into the prepared crust, spreading it evenly. Then, drop spoonfuls of blackberry jam onto the filling. Take a knife and gently swirl the jam into the lemon mixture, creating a beautiful marbled effect.

  4. Chill the Pie: Cover the pie with plastic wrap and place it in the refrigerator. Allow it to chill for at least 4 hours, but for the best results, let it sit overnight to achieve the perfect set.

  5. Garnish and Serve: Just before serving, add a touch of elegance by garnishing with fresh blackberries. Slice the pie into wedges, plate it up, and enjoy the delightful combination of flavors!

Tips & Tricks

  • Use Fresh Ingredients: The freshness of your lemons and blackberries will significantly enhance the pie’s flavor. Choose plump, juicy fruits for the best results.
  • Make It Ahead: This pie is perfect for prepping a day in advance, saving you time and effort on busy days.
  • Customize Your Swirls: For additional flavor, consider using a mix of different jams or fruit purées to create your own unique twists on the recipe.
  • Crust Alternatives: If you’re feeling adventurous, try using chocolate cookie crumbs for a subtle twist!

Storing Tips & Variations for Blackberry Lemonade Pie

To keep your Blackberry Lemonade Pie fresh, store it covered in the refrigerator. This helps maintain its creamy texture for up to 5 days. For longer storage, consider freezing individual slices. Just wrap them tightly in plastic wrap, followed by aluminum foil, and they’ll stay fresh for up to a month. When you’re ready to enjoy, simply thaw in the refrigerator overnight.

If you’re looking to lighten it up, try substituting low-fat sweetened condensed milk or a dairy-free alternative. You can also experiment with other fruits like raspberries or blueberries to create your own variations on this classic dessert.

FAQs

1. Can I use frozen blackberries instead of fresh?
Yes, frozen blackberries will work just fine! Thaw them and drain any excess liquid before adding them to your pie.

2. How long can I store the pie in the fridge?
The pie can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 5 days while maintaining its freshness.

3. Can I use a different type of crust?
Absolutely! You can experiment with various crust options, such as an oat crust or even a pre-made pie crust.

4. Is it possible to make this pie vegan?
Yes! You can use a plant-based sweetened condensed milk alternative and a vegan butter substitute to create a vegan version.

5. Can I make this pie without sugar?
If you’re looking for a sugar-free option, consider using a sugar substitute suitable for baking or reducing the amount of sweetened condensed milk and using whipped coconut milk for a lower-sugar alternative.
